Top 20 Chinese cities in S&T innovation

Hefei, capital city of Anhui Province, stood out as the fourth most competitive city in scientific and technological innovations, or high-quality basic research in China, trailing only Beijing, Shanghai and Nanjing, according to the Nature Publishing Index 2010 China released by the UK-based Nature Publishing Group (NPG).

In terms of city rankings, the first of its kind for the index, the top 10 cities make up about 88 percent of China's contribution to Nature journals in 2010, and house the top 20 prestigious research institutions in China.

The index ranked the research institutions and cities in China on the basis of their outputs in all of the NPG's leading research journals in 2010 with comparative data for 2009. It indicates that the number of Chinese authored-papers published in Nature journals surged from just six in 2000 to 149 in 2010, a 25-fold increase.

In terms of institution rankings, Chinese Academy of Sciences (CAS) came in as No.1 with 40 papers, followed by Tsinghua University (16 papers) and University of Science and Technology of China (7 papers).

Of the Top 20 institutions, 4 were from Beijing, including the CAS, Tsinghua University, Peking University and the National Institute of Biological Sciences. While 2 were from Anhui, namely, the USTC and Anhui Medical University (13th, 3 papers).

Following are the top 20 Chinese cities for high-quality basic research:
